Description of coscinodiscus radiatus 4

C. radiatus is one of the smaller Coscinodiscus species. It is box shaped in girdle view and the valves are very flat. The areolae form disctinct rows radiating from the valve centre, with a central rosette of slightly larger areolae. C. radiatus is a cosmopolitan species.
